On March 12, 2025, Critical Metals Corp announced the release of its first S-K 1300 technical report summary for the Tanbreez Project in Greenland, one of the largest rare earth deposits globally. The report, compiled by Agricola Mining Consultants Pty Ltd, confirms a maiden mineral resource estimate of 45 million metric tons at 0.4% Total Rare Earth Oxides, including a significant portion of heavy rare earth elements. This milestone is expected to accelerate discussions with strategic partners and government agencies to establish secure western supply chains for critical materials. The company plans further verification work, including additional drilling and an Independent Preliminary Economic Assessment, with the aim of completing a definitive feasibility study by the end of 2025.
More about Critical Metals Corp
Critical Metals Corp (Nasdaq: CRML) is a leading mining development company focused on critical metals and minerals, producing strategic products essential for electrification and next-generation technologies for Europe and its western world partners. Its flagship project, Tanbreez, is one of the world’s largest rare-earth deposits located in Southern Greenland. Another key asset is the Wolfsberg Lithium Project in Austria, which is strategically positioned to support the European market.
